Off-Duty Texas DPS Trooper Involved in Shooting at Houston Apartment Complex

HOUSTON, Texas, Sept. 25, 2023 – A Texas Department of Public Safety (DPS) trooper shot a suspect he believed was attempting to break into his apartment shortly after midnight. According to Houston Police, who responded to the incident, the suspect allegedly shot through the door of the apartment before being shot by the off-duty trooper. The incident occurred at an apartment complex located at 500 Crawford, on the 5th floor.

Houston Police administered first aid to the suspect, who was found bleeding at the scene. No stray bullets entered neighboring apartments, and no other individuals were present in the trooper’s apartment at the time of the incident.

The suspect, described as a Black male in his 30s, also resides in the same building. Both the Texas Rangers and Houston Police Department are conducting separate investigations into the incident. It is currently unknown why the suspect was allegedly trying to break in, or whether he was at the wrong door. It is also unknown at this time whether the individual was under the influence of any substances or disoriented.

The apartment complex where the shooting occurred is situated across the street from Minute Maid Park. Further details are pending as the investigation continues.
